The Causes of Truck Accidents

Truck accidents can be caused by various factors, ranging from driver error to mechanical failures. Here are some of the most common causes:

  1. Fatigue: Many truck drivers work long hours and may suffer from fatigue, which can impair their ability to drive safely.

  2. Speeding: Commercial trucks are much larger and heavier than regular vehicles, making them more difficult to control at high speeds.

  3. Distracted Driving: Just like any other driver, truck drivers can also get distracted by their phones, GPS devices, or other distractions, leading to accidents.

  4. Poor Maintenance: Neglecting regular maintenance of trucks can lead to mechanical failures, such as brake failures or tire blowouts, which can cause accidents.

What to Do If You’re Involved in a Truck Accident

Being involved in a truck accident can be a traumatic experience. Here are some steps you should take if you find yourself in such a situation:

  1. Seek Medical Attention: Your health and well-being should be your top priority. Make sure to seek medical attention for any injuries you may have sustained.

  2. Document the Scene: Take photos of the accident scene, including any damage to vehicles and road conditions. This evidence can be crucial when filing an insurance claim or pursuing a legal case.

  3. Gather Information: Exchange contact and insurance information with the truck driver and any witnesses present at the scene. This information will be helpful when filing a claim or pursuing legal action.
